1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a metaphor?
Back
A metaphor is a figure of speech that makes a comparison between two unlike things by stating that one thing is another, without using 'like' or 'as'. For example, 'Time is a thief.'
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a stanza?
Back
A stanza is a grouped set of lines within a poem, often separated by a space from other stanzas. It functions similarly to a paragraph in prose.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a simile?
Back
A simile is a figure of speech that compares two unlike things using the words 'like' or 'as'. For example, 'Her smile was like sunshine.'
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is alliteration?
Back
Alliteration is the repetition of initial consonant sounds in a series of words. For example, 'She sells sea shells by the sea shore.'
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is meter in poetry?
Back
Meter is the rhythmic structure of a poem, determined by the pattern of stressed and unstressed syllables.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is imagery in poetry?
Back
Imagery refers to descriptive language that appeals to the senses and creates vivid mental pictures for the reader.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is an acrostic poem?
Back
An acrostic poem is a type of poem where the first letter of each line spells out a word or message when read vertically.
